Pros

Citco offers small office so you can get closer interaction, friendly people, and the job isnt too difficult. Also parking is close by

Cons

The compensation was a little below average, you need to work longer regular hours than you would in a bank and the traffic to get there is horrible.

Pros

Young, friendly office (most people in their late 20s to late 30s), relax atmosphere, very competitive salaries, a lot of nice little perks (free soda/water/juices, beer in the fridge after 5), Hedge Fund related, large product exposure, workflow shifts from intense to almost nothing, allowing for a lot of time for self-improvement projects (studying, learning new product types, etc.)

Cons

Very political, at times it feels as if promotions and recognition are based a lot more on how well you get along with management not the actual amount of work and effort you do, Jersey City is a terrible place, when workflow drops off towards the end of the month it can get really boring.
